Output e5b5560c1fdc5267b4f2d40b7e15824f0a804974f6196d61190bc95b050a2bce:1

value
1493268026
script pubkey
OP_0 OP_PUSHBYTES_20 8d525f63d0b95dac02e758c98f855bb4b07aadb3
address
bc1q34f97c7sh9w6cqh8tryclp2mkjc84tdn4a6cgj
transaction
e5b5560c1fdc5267b4f2d40b7e15824f0a804974f6196d61190bc95b050a2bce
spent
true